How they compare
Belize currently reports 5,166 1000 USD against 3,838 1000 USD in Hungary, a difference of 1,328 1000 USD.
That makes Belize's figure about 1.3 times Hungary's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 29 shared years of data; in 1989 it was Hungary ahead.
Belize ranks 53rd and Hungary ranks 56th of 84 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Belize averaged higher in 2 and Hungary in 2.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Belize | Hungary |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 1,022 1000 USD | 10,489 1000 USD | 9,467 1000 USD | Hungary |
| 1990s | 1,290 1000 USD | 3,060 1000 USD | 1,770 1000 USD | Hungary |
| 2000s | 1,766 1000 USD | 1,481 1000 USD | 284.6 1000 USD | Belize |
| 2010s | 2,805 1000 USD | 2,405 1000 USD | 400.12 1000 USD | Belize |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
